There are means just how to make soap without managing lye if you 'd like to avoid fumes and security worries. Making soap from scratch is like magic and I don't want you to miss out on out on it from a concern of lye.
Every one of the chemistry is completed for you prior to you even open up the package which indicates less to be skeptical of. Also, more to have fun with! To utilize it, all you do is sufficed into small items and thaw it either in the microwave or over reduced heat.
You can also include very small quantities of additional oil, like thawed shea butter or pleasant almond oil to melt-and-pour soap bases for added conditioning. Color can likewise be included in thaw and pour soap now prior to you pour the batter into mold and mildews. Splash the tops with alcohol to reduce air bubbles and develop a smooth coating.

(https://www.awwwards.com/sthrntrls4op/)Make use of a microwave or double central heating boiler to melt M&P soap Melt-and-pour soap has a lot going all out. It's wonderful for newbie soap makers or if you 'd such as to make soap with kids. That's because there's no lye taking care of step to be cautious of and you can utilize benches today.
I additionally have a melt-and-pour soap dish that you could wish to try. Among the disadvantages to m & p is that you can not utilize fresh active ingredients with it, like milk and purees (goat milk soap unscented). Raw active ingredients don't preserve well in m & p soap and will eventually start to rot. You additionally can not pick the oils that enter into m & p bases.
